Digesting Duck

Known as: Vaucanson Duck, Shitting duck of France, Canard Digérateur 
The Canard Digérateur, or Digesting Duck, was an automaton in the form of a duck, created by Jacques de Vaucanson in 1739. The mechanical duck…
